Triplet–triplet energy transfer in artificial and natural photosynthetic antennas

In photosynthetic organisms, protection against photooxidative stress due to singlet oxygen is provided by carotenoid molecules, which quench chlorophyll triplet species before they can sensitize singlet oxygen formation.
